Microgrid is an emerging and promising field because of the ever-increasing installation of renewable energy and concerns to the environment [1–4]. Microgrid usually comprises energy sources, storage components, and local loads. It can be connected to the outer grid or operates independently. The energy sources include renewable energy sources, such as wind power, photovoltaic power, and fuel cells, as well as traditional power sources such as diesel generation and gas turbine. Since 356sources such as photovoltaic or wind power in microgrid are fluctuating, the stability and reliability are a big concern for a microgrid system. Reliability is the essential requirement for applications such as data centers, ships, aircrafts, and hospitals [5–9]. The resilience of the microgrid can be achieved through careful design of architectures, controls, protection, etc.
